Understanding Cryptocurrency Wallets

In this section, we delve into the various storage solutions designed for digital assets, exploring their unique features and functionalities. These tools are essential for managing and safeguarding electronic funds, offering different levels of accessibility and protection.

Cryptocurrency wallets come in several forms, each tailored to meet specific user needs. Here, we break down the primary types:

  • Hardware Wallets: These are physical devices that store the user’s private keys offline, providing a high level of security against online threats. They are typically used for long-term storage of significant amounts of digital currency.
  • Software Wallets: Available as desktop, mobile, or web applications, these wallets offer convenience and ease of use. They are more susceptible to cyber-attacks but are suitable for frequent transactions.
  • Paper Wallets: This low-tech solution involves printing private keys and addresses on paper. While it offers a high level of security as it is completely offline, it is less convenient and can be risky if not properly managed.
  • Mobile Wallets: Designed for smartphones, these wallets are highly portable and user-friendly, making them ideal for everyday transactions. However, they are more vulnerable to theft or loss of the device.
  • Web Wallets: Accessible through any browser, these wallets are convenient but generally considered less secure due to their reliance on third-party servers.

Each type of wallet has its own set of advantages and drawbacks, and the choice depends largely on the user’s specific requirements regarding security, convenience, and the nature of transactions.

Understanding the nuances of these digital storage solutions is crucial for anyone involved in the management of digital assets. By selecting the appropriate wallet type, users can effectively balance their needs for security and accessibility.

Evaluating Exchange Security Features

In the realm of digital asset management, the robustness of the platform where transactions occur is paramount. This section delves into the critical aspects one should consider when assessing the safety protocols of exchange platforms. The focus here is on understanding how these platforms safeguard user funds and data, ensuring a secure environment for trading and storing digital currencies.

Firstly, it is essential to scrutinize the authentication methods employed by the exchange. Robust platforms typically offer multi-factor authentication, which adds layers of security beyond just a username and password. This could include biometric verification, security questions, or unique one-time codes sent to registered devices. Such measures significantly enhance the barrier against unauthorized access.

Another crucial aspect is the encryption standards used by the exchange. High-level encryption ensures that all data transmitted between the user and the platform is scrambled, making it unreadable to potential hackers. Look for exchanges that use industry-standard encryption protocols, such as SSL/TLS, to protect data in transit.

The platform’s transparency regarding its security infrastructure is also a telling factor. Reputable exchanges often provide detailed information about their security practices, including the use of cold storage for the majority of user funds, regular security audits, and insurance policies against theft or loss. This transparency not only reassures users of the platform’s commitment to security but also allows for informed decision-making.

Additionally, the response and recovery protocols in the event of a security breach are vital. A reliable exchange should have clear policies on how they handle breaches, including timely notifications to users and steps taken to mitigate the impact. This proactive approach to security incidents can significantly influence the trustworthiness of the platform.

Lastly, user reviews and independent security ratings can provide valuable insights into the effectiveness of an exchange’s security measures. Feedback from current or past users can highlight any recurring issues or praise-worthy features, helping potential users make a more informed choice about where to conduct their digital asset transactions.

In conclusion, evaluating the security features of an exchange platform involves a comprehensive assessment of its authentication methods, encryption standards, transparency, response protocols, and external reviews. By carefully considering these elements, users can enhance their digital asset security and mitigate risks associated with online transactions.

Two-Factor Authentication: A Must-Have

In the realm of digital asset management, ensuring the integrity of access controls is paramount. This section delves into the critical practice of implementing two-factor authentication (2FA), a method that significantly enhances the safety of personal financial instruments in the digital space. By requiring two distinct forms of verification, this approach fortifies the security of one’s digital holdings against unauthorized access.

Two-factor authentication operates on the principle of requiring not just one, but two proofs of identity before granting access to sensitive data or financial assets. Typically, this involves something the user knows (like a password), and something the user possesses (like a mobile device or a physical token). Here are the key components and benefits of adopting 2FA:

  • Enhanced Security: By adding an extra layer of verification, 2FA dramatically reduces the risk of unauthorized access, even if the primary password is compromised.
  • User Verification: It ensures that the person attempting to access the account is indeed the rightful owner, thereby protecting against identity theft and fraud.
  • Broad Applicability: 2FA is applicable across various platforms, including financial services, email accounts, and social media, making it a versatile security measure.

Implementing 2FA involves several steps, which are crucial for its effectiveness. Here’s a brief guide on how to set it up:

  1. Choose a reliable 2FA method, such as an authenticator app, SMS verification, or a hardware token.
  2. Link the chosen method to your account by following the platform’s instructions.
  3. Test the 2FA system to ensure it is functioning correctly.
  4. Regularly update and check the linked devices to maintain security.

In conclusion, two-factor authentication is an indispensable tool in the arsenal of digital security practices. By adopting this method, individuals can significantly bolster the protection of their financial assets and personal information in the digital world.

Keeping Your Private Keys Safe

In the realm of digital currency management, safeguarding the access codes to your assets is paramount. This section delves into the critical practices and strategies to ensure the confidentiality of these vital credentials, known as private keys. Understanding and implementing robust measures to protect these keys can significantly enhance the safety of your financial assets in the digital space.

Private keys are essentially the master passwords to your digital assets. They grant exclusive access to your funds and are integral to the functioning of blockchain technology. Here are several essential tips to keep your private keys secure:

  • Physical Security: Store your private keys offline in a secure physical format such as a hardware wallet or a paper wallet. This reduces the risk of online theft.
  • Encryption: Encrypt your private keys using strong encryption algorithms. This adds an additional layer of protection against unauthorized access.
  • Limited Access: Ensure that only you know the private keys. Sharing them with others, even inadvertently, can compromise your security.
  • Regular Updates: Keep your security software and practices up-to-date to defend against emerging threats.
  • Backup: Always have a backup of your private keys in a secure location. This can be crucial in case of loss or damage to the original.

Moreover, it is vital to be vigilant against common tactics used by cybercriminals to obtain private keys. Phishing scams, for instance, are designed to trick users into revealing sensitive information. Here are some strategies to avoid falling victim to such scams:

  1. Verify Sources: Always verify the authenticity of emails or messages claiming to be from wallet providers or exchanges before clicking on any links or providing information.
  2. Secure Communications: Use encrypted and secure methods of communication, especially when dealing with sensitive information like private keys.
  3. Educate Yourself: Stay informed about the latest phishing techniques and scams. Awareness is a powerful tool in prevention.

In conclusion, the security of your private keys is directly linked to the safety of your digital assets. By adopting robust security practices and staying informed about potential threats, you can significantly enhance the protection of your financial holdings in the digital realm.

Avoiding Common Phishing Scams

Avoiding Common Phishing Scams

In the realm of digital finance, one of the most prevalent threats to individual asset integrity is the act of phishing. This section delves into the strategies and awareness necessary to safeguard against these deceptive practices, ensuring the safety of your digital holdings.

Understanding Phishing

Phishing involves fraudulent attempts to acquire sensitive information such as login credentials or financial details by masquerading as a trustworthy entity in electronic communications. Typically, these scams are executed through emails or instant messages that direct users to fake websites where they are prompted to enter their private data.

Identifying Phishing Attempts

To protect against phishing, it is crucial to recognize the signs. Legitimate entities rarely request sensitive information via email. Be wary of messages that contain urgent language, spelling errors, or suspicious links. Always verify the authenticity of the communication by directly contacting the purported sender through known and trusted channels.

Secure Practices

Implementing robust security practices can significantly mitigate the risk of falling victim to phishing. Regularly update your software to include the latest security patches, use comprehensive antivirus software, and enable two-factor authentication wherever possible. These steps enhance your digital defenses, making it harder for scammers to exploit vulnerabilities.

Education and Vigilance

Stay informed about the latest phishing tactics and educate yourself on how to respond. Vigilance is your best defense. Regularly review your financial statements and transaction histories for any discrepancies. If you suspect any fraudulent activity, take immediate action to secure your accounts and report the incident to the relevant authorities.

By maintaining a vigilant and informed approach, you can effectively shield your digital assets from the pervasive threat of phishing scams.

The Role of Encryption in Crypto Security

Encryption plays a pivotal role in safeguarding digital assets, ensuring that only authorized parties can access and manipulate the data. In the realm of digital currencies, encryption is not just a tool but a fundamental pillar that underpins the integrity and confidentiality of transactions. This section delves into how encryption mechanisms fortify the security framework, protecting against unauthorized access and ensuring the privacy of financial activities.

Encryption in the context of digital currency involves transforming readable data into an unreadable format. This process is crucial for maintaining the confidentiality of transactions and user identities. Below is a table summarizing the key encryption techniques commonly employed in the digital currency ecosystem:

Encryption Technique Description Use in Crypto
Symmetric Encryption Uses a single key for both encryption and decryption. Used in session key generation for quick and efficient data encryption.
Asymmetric Encryption Uses a pair of keys, one for encryption and another for decryption. Commonly used for secure key exchanges and digital signatures in blockchain transactions.
Hash Functions Transform data into a fixed-size string of bytes, regardless of the input size. Used in blockchain to ensure data integrity and to secure transaction records.
Digital Signatures Use asymmetric encryption to verify the authenticity of messages or documents. Essential for ensuring that transactions are initiated by legitimate parties and have not been tampered with.

Each of these encryption methods serves a specific purpose in enhancing the security of digital currency transactions. Symmetric encryption, for instance, is highly efficient for bulk data encryption, while asymmetric encryption provides a robust method for secure key distribution and digital signatures. Hash functions are instrumental in maintaining the integrity of data on the blockchain, and digital signatures are crucial for validating the authenticity of transactions.

Understanding and implementing these encryption techniques effectively is paramount for any entity involved in the digital currency space. They not only protect the financial assets but also uphold the trust and reliability of the entire digital currency infrastructure.

Backup Strategies for Wallet Data

In the realm of digital asset management, ensuring the safety of your data is paramount. This section delves into the various methods and best practices for safeguarding the information stored in your digital wallets. By implementing robust backup strategies, you can significantly reduce the risk of data loss and enhance the overall integrity of your financial holdings.

The importance of backing up wallet data cannot be overstated. Here are several effective strategies to consider:

  1. Physical Storage Devices: Utilizing external hard drives or USB sticks can be a reliable method for creating a physical backup of your wallet data. Ensure these devices are stored in a secure location to prevent unauthorized access.
  2. Cloud Services: Many users opt for cloud-based storage solutions due to their convenience and accessibility. However, it is crucial to choose a service that offers robust encryption and two-factor authentication to protect your data from cyber threats.
  3. Paper Wallets: This traditional method involves printing out the private and public keys on paper. While simple and effective, it requires careful handling and storage to avoid damage or loss.
  4. Multi-Device Synchronization: Syncing your wallet across multiple devices can serve as a form of backup. This method ensures that you have access to your funds even if one device is compromised or lost.
  5. Regular Updates: Regularly updating your wallet software can help protect against vulnerabilities that could lead to data loss. Always keep your wallet software up-to-date to benefit from the latest security enhancements.

Each of these strategies has its advantages and potential drawbacks. It is advisable to combine multiple methods to create a comprehensive backup plan that suits your specific needs and risk tolerance.

In conclusion, the implementation of effective backup strategies is a critical component of managing digital assets. By taking proactive steps to protect your wallet data, you can ensure the longevity and security of your financial investments in the digital age.
